linux一键xwget扒站命令
-
在Linux中,可以使用xwget命令进行批量下载网站的操作。xwget是wget的扩展版本,可以简化扒站的过程。下面是一键扒站的命令:
“`shell
xwget -m -p -k -E -np http://www.example.com
“`解释:
– `-m`:开启镜像模式,可以下载整个网站。
– `-p`:下载页面中的所有资源,包括图片、样式表、脚本等。
– `-k`:将页面中的链接修改为本地路径,确保页面能正确显示。
– `-E`:将文件的扩展名追加到文件名中,方便区分不同类型的资源。
– `-np`:不下载上级目录的链接,以防止无限递归下载。以上命令将会下载`http://www.example.com`网站的内容,并保存到当前目录下。
需要注意的是,xwget命令需要在Linux系统中安装wget和xargs工具。可以使用以下命令安装:
“`shell
sudo apt-get install wget xargs
“`安装完成后,就可以使用xwget命令进行一键扒站了。
总结:以上是使用xwget命令扒站的一键命令。通过简单的命令设置,可以快速、方便地下载整个网站的内容。
2年前 -
在Linux中,可以使用wget命令轻松批量下载网站的所有文件。xwget是一个封装了wget命令的一键扒站工具,它可以简化我们的步骤,让我们更快速地扒取整个网站的文件。以下是使用xwget扒站命令的步骤:
1. 安装xwget:首先,你需要安装xwget工具。在终端中输入以下命令进行安装:
“`
sudo apt-get install xwget
“`2. 执行xwget命令:安装完成后,你可以使用xwget命令扒取整个网站的文件。以下是使用xwget命令的基本语法:
“`
xwget -A-r
“`
其中,``是要下载的文件扩展名,例如:html、css、jpg、png等。` `是要扒取的网站的URL。 3. 设置下载的文件扩展名:你可以通过使用`-A`选项来设置下载的文件扩展名。例如,如果你只想下载html和css文件,你可以这样设置:
“`
xwget -A html,css -r
“`4. 设置下载的深度:默认情况下,xwget会下载整个网站的文件。如果你只想下载网站的一部分,你可以使用`-l`选项来设置下载的深度。例如,如果你只想下载前两层的文件,你可以这样设置:
“`
xwget -l 2 -r
“`5. 设置下载的线程数:你可以使用`-n`选项来设置下载的线程数。默认情况下,xwget使用4个线程来下载文件。如果你的网络带宽较大,你可以增加线程数来加快下载速度。例如,你可以使用以下命令设置线程数为8:
“`
xwget -n 8 -r
“`总结:使用xwget命令可以快速且方便地扒取整个网站的文件。你可以通过设置文件扩展名、下载深度和线程数来控制下载的内容和速度。请注意,扒取网站可能涉及到法律和道德问题,请确保你有合法的授权和使用权限。
2年前 -
一键扒站命令是指通过一个命令将整个网站的内容下载到本地的工具。在Linux系统中,我们可以通过使用wget命令和一些参数来实现这个功能,下面是详细的操作流程和方法。
**1. 安装wget**
首先,我们需要确保系统中已经安装了wget工具。可以通过执行以下命令来检查是否安装了wget:
“`
wget –version
“`
如果系统中已经安装了wget,将会显示wget的版本信息。如果没有安装,可以执行以下命令安装wget:
“`
sudo apt-get install wget
“`**2. 执行一键扒站命令**
一般来说,扒站命令会涉及到以下几个参数:
“`shell
wget -r -np -k -p –convert-links
“`
下面我们逐个解释这些参数的含义:
– `-r`:递归地下载整个网站的内容,包括子目录和链接页面。
– `-np`:不向上追溯父级目录,即只下载网站的子目录和链接页面。
– `-k`:将下载的HTML页面中的链接转换为本地相对地址,使得页面可以在本地正确显示。
– `-p`:下载所需的页面所需的资源,如CSS,JavaScript,图像等。
– `–convert-links`:将下载的页面中的链接转换为本地相对地址。具体的操作流程如下:
1. 打开终端。
2. 使用`cd`命令进入你希望保存网站内容的目录,例如:
“`shell
cd /home/user/Downloads/
“`
3. 执行以下命令,将替换为你想要下载的网站的URL,如:
“`shell
wget -r -np -k -p –convert-links http://www.example.com/
“`**3. 扒站后的结果**
下载完成后,你将在当前目录下看到一个以网站域名命名的文件夹,其中包含了整个网站的内容。需要注意的是,一键扒站命令可能会下载整个网站,包括所有的页面和资源文件,这可能会消耗大量的时间和带宽。另外,在下载站点时,请确保你有合法的权限和合理的目的。
希望以上内容对你有所帮助!
2年前